ucspi-proxy
Connection proxy for UCSPI tools
Bruce Guenter <***@untroubled.org>
Version 0.97
2006-12-17

This package contains a proxy program that passes data back and forth
between two connections set up by a UCSPI server and a UCSPI client.

Requirements:

- bglibs version 1.025 or later

How to install:

- As root, run "make install"

Usage:

The simple usage is:
UCSPIserver [address] UCSPIclient [address] ucspi-proxy
Replace "UCSPIserver" with the program that will accept connections, and
"UCSPIclient" with the program that will make connections. See the
"tcp-proxy" script for a TCP-TCP proxy example.

To make the POP3 and IMAP relay proxies work, you may need to edit the
constants at the top of the relay-filter.c file.
